12 killed as 8 coaches of Hirakhand Express derails in Odisha

| | Jan 22, 2017, at 08:39 am
Bhubaneswar, Jan 22 (IBNS): At least 12 passengers were killed and several others were injured when Jagdulpur to Bhubaneswar bound Hirakhand Express (18448) train went off the track near Kuleri railway station, barely 30 km from Rayagada in Odisha on Saturday midnight, local media reports said.

According to reports, engine, luggage van and eight passenger coaches, including two AC compartments, four sleeper coaches and two unreserved coaches, derailed in the incident.

Two sleeper coaches- S7 and S8- have been badly affected due to the deadly mishap.

Railway's relief teams have rushed to the spot and rescue operation is currently underway there with full efforts.

"Total 4 accident relief vans rushed from different places, rescue and relief operations underway. Priority is treatment,shifting of injured passengers to nearest hospital," the East Coast Railways tweeted.
